Freedom Foods reveals $591.5m cost of accounting scandal – The Australian Financial Review
External auditor Deloitte says it found significant deficiencies in the fast-growing company’s accounts as the troubled manufacturer revealed a near $175 million…

Mr Gunner tried to reassure shareholders, saying he was “deeply disappointed” about the results, but once they had identified the accounting matters the board acted quickly.
“It’s been a very exhaustive process which is why we are going right up to the deadline,” he said. “We have turned over every stone, and we have turned over every pebble and we have turned over every grain of sand.”
Besides the previously flagged $60.1 million in out of date inventory, the most significant item in the write-down…
